Seasonal variations of blood aspartate aminotransferase and vitamin c on local breeds and cross breeds of sheep in konya central animal research institute
Fifty four sheep of Merino, Akkaraman, German Black Head (GBH) x Merino, GBHx Akkaraman, GBH x Ivesi, Hampshire Down (HS) x Merino, HSx Akkaraman, HS x Ivesi, Lincoln x Merino breed belonging Konya Central Animal Research Institute were used to determine the blood levels of activity of aspartate ami...
